Examples
От переизбытка у́мных слов у обыва́телей кипя́т мозги́.
From overabundance of buzzwords the common folks get their brains steaming.
Мужчина, парившийся веником, чувствовал себя обновлённым.
The man who had been steaming himself with a birch whisk felt refreshed.
Запаривавший корм работник устал.
The worker who was steaming the feed was tired.
Мастер, распаривавший дерево, работал в мастерской.
The craftsman, steaming the wood, was working in the workshop.
Банщик, напаривавший гостей веником, вышел передохнуть.
The bath attendant, who had been steaming the guests with a bath broom, went out to take a break.
Бабушка, припаривающая травы, готовила компресс.
The grandmother, who was steaming herbs, was preparing a compress.
